BACKGROUND:Individuals with inflammatory bowel disease (IBD) often modify their diet to manage symptoms; however, these behaviors may evolve into eating disorders, including avoidant/restrictive food intake disorder (ARFID). We assessed the risk of eating disorders and ARFID in patients with IBD compared with healthy controls (HC), explored differences by age at diagnosis, and examined associations with malnutrition and disability. METHODS:In this cross-sectional study, adult patients with confirmed IBD, stratified by pediatric- vs adult-onset, were matched with HC. ARFID risk was assessed using the Nine-Item ARFID Screen (NIAS-9) and eating disorders risk with the Eating Attitudes Test-26 (EAT-26). Nutritional status was evaluated with the Patient-Generated Subjective Global Assessment (PG-SGA) and disability with the IBD-Disk and modified IBD-Disk. RESULTS:A total of 706 participants completed questionnaires (355 IBD, 351 HC). Eating disorder risk did not differ between groups (11.3% vs 10.8%, P = .91). ARFID risk was higher in IBD (13.5% vs 5.7%, P < .001), with more fear-driven eating (P < .001) and lower picky eating (P < .001) and appetite scores (P = .033). ARFID risk did not differ by age at onset (P = .39). Independent associated factors included active disease (odds ratio [OR] 2.34, 95% confidence interval [CI] 1.10-5.01), malnutrition (OR 2.31, 95% CI 1.04-5.13), dietary changes (OR 4.32, 95% CI 1.92-9.74), and eating disorder risk (OR 7.47, 95% CI 2.95-18.90). Even in remission, ARFID risk remained elevated compared to HC (10.1% vs 5.7%, P = .03). CONCLUSIONS:ARFID risk in IBD is nearly twice that of HC and strongly associated with disease activity, malnutrition, and disability, supporting the importance of ARFID screening in routine IBD care.
BACKGROUND:Transmural healing (TH) has emerged as a therapeutic target in Crohn's disease (CD), providing a more comprehensive indicator of deep remission than mucosal healing alone. Intestinal ultrasound (IUS) is a noninvasive method for assessing TH, but its prognostic value remains insufficiently defined. OBJECTIVE:The aim of this prospective study was to evaluate whether early improvement in IUS parameters during biological therapy could predict TH at 12 months. DESIGN:This is a prospective multicenter study enrolling CD patients initiating biological therapies. IUS and Doppler parameters were assessed at baseline, 3 months, and 12 months. Delta (Δ) represented the variation in ultrasound measurements between baseline and 3 months. TH was defined as normalization of bowel wall features and absence of hypervascularization. RESULTS:A total of 142 CD patients were included. At 12 months, the TH rate was 19%, the IUS response rate was 44%. Patients achieving TH showed a significantly greater ΔBWT than nonresponders (P = .0004). On ROC analysis, a ΔBWT reduction of 1.25 mm predicted TH with 73% sensitivity and 61% specificity. IUS responders had a significantly greater ΔBWT than nonresponders (P < .0001), with the same threshold predicting response with 83% sensitivity and 57% specificity. Notably, the combination of ΔBWT and Limberg score improvement was strongly associated with both TH (OR 13.26; P < .0001) and IUS response (OR 20.9; P < .0001) at 12 months. CONCLUSION:Early reduction in BWT, especially when combined with Limberg score, is a strong predictor of TH and IUS response at 12 months, supporting the use of early IUS monitoring in clinical practice.
AIM:to assess the effectiveness and safety of Risankizumab (RZB) in a large, nationwide real-world cohort of Crohn's disease (CD) patients. METHODS:We conducted a multicentre, retrospective observational cohort of adults initiating RZB with assessments at weeks 12, 26, and 52. Co-primary endpoints were (i) week-12 steroid-free clinical remission (SFCR) (HBI <5 in the absence of systemic corticosteroids or budesonide) and (ii) week-52 endoscopic remission (SES-CD 0-2 or Rutgeerts i0-i1 post-operatively). The main effectiveness analysis was as-observed; a preplanned sensitivity analysis included patients expected to reach week-52 before database lock and applied non-responder imputation. RESULTS:We included 520 patients, 45.0% failed ≥3 and 54.8% were ustekinumab-exposed. At week 12, clinical response was 76.5% and 60.8% achieved SFCR. By week 52, SFCR was 65.6%; endoscopic remission occurred in 37.5%, while radiologic remission and transmural healing were 24.6% and 9.8%, respectively. Ustekinumab-naïve patients showed significantly superior early clinical outcomes (week-12 SFCR: 69.8% vs 53.3%) and a higher rate of endoscopic remission at week 52 (56.5% vs 28.6%) compared with ustekinumab-exposed patients. Notably, week-52 effectiveness was comparable between patients with 2 and those with ≥3 prior failures. Extra-intestinal manifestations decreased over time, while perianal disease improved modestly. In the sensitivity cohort (N = 213), SFCR was 47% at week-52. Risankizumab was well-tolerated with no new safety signals identified. CONCLUSIONS:In a large, refractory, real-world CD population, RZB induced rapid and sustained favorable clinical, endoscopic, and radiologic outcomes. Importantly, one-year effectiveness was similar in patients with 2, and ≥3 prior failures, supporting RZB as a valuable option for a refractory population.
Background and study aims Pan-enteric capsule endoscopy (CE) provides a comprehensive mucosal assessment of both the small bowel and colon in Crohn's disease (CD). However, its incremental impact on structured clinical decision-making and inter-observer agreement remains insufficiently defined. We aimed to evaluate whether the availability of CE findings influences therapeutic decisions, risk stratification and monitoring strategies in patients with CD. Patients and methods We performed a multicentre, retrospective, paired case-based study including 50 real-world CD cases (35 adults, 15 paediatric). For each case, two anonymised vignettes were generated: one incorporating clinical, biochemical and cross-sectional imaging data without CE, and one additionally including CE findings. Ten experienced inflammatory bowel disease (IBD) gastroenterologists (six adult, four paediatric) independently reviewed all vignettes in randomised order using a structured questionnaire. The primary outcome was change in therapeutic decision-making after disclosure of CE findings. Secondary outcomes included changes in risk stratification, assessment of treatment efficacy, timing of follow-up, confidence in decision-making and inter-observer agreement. Results Access to CE findings significantly modified risk assessment and treatment selection. Overall, 53.3% of risk-stratification responses and 56.7% of treatment decisions changed, with a consistent shift towards higher perceived risk and treatment escalation (p < 0.0001 for both). CE also altered monitoring strategies, increasing reliance on endoscopic/CE-based assessment (change rate 36.7%; p < 0.0001), and modestly shortened planned follow-up intervals (change rate 18.5%; p = 0.0366). Confidence scores showed no significant overall shift (p = 0.2700), despite 41.6% of individual ratings changing. Inter-observer agreement improved from fair to moderate across several domains when CE results were available. No cases with isolated colonic CD were included in the final case set, and no capsule retention occurred in the included cohort. Conclusions In this multicentre paired case-based study, pan-enteric CE substantially influenced risk stratification, treatment selection and monitoring plans in CD, while improving inter-observer agreement across several decision domains. These findings indicate that CE meaningfully affects structured clinical decision-making in selected patients, particularly when small-bowel involvement is suspected or when conventional investigations are discordant. Prospective longitudinal studies are needed to determine whether CE-guided decisions translate into improved clinical outcomes.
Intestinal ultrasound (IUS) and CT-enterography (CTE) are accurate diagnostic modalities in Crohn’s disease (CD), but their role in surgical planning for complicated cases in urgent settings has not been fully established. This study aims to evaluate the diagnostic accuracy of IUS–CTE and the impact on surgical planning in patients with complicated CD requiring urgent intervention. We conducted a prospective study including CD cases urgently hospitalized between 2022 and 2025 who underwent surgery due to bowel complications. Each patient underwent both IUS/CTE within 3 days, with surgical intervention within 1 month. Diagnostic accuracy was assessed by comparing imaging findings with intraoperative observations, considered as the reference standard. Surgeons were asked to define their intended surgical approach based on both IUS–CTE findings. The concordance between IUS- and CTE-guided strategies was assessed using Cohen’s kappa (κ) coefficient. The differential impact on surgical decision-making was quantified using the Number Needed to Diagnose ratio. Statistical analyses were performed using SPSS software, with p-values < 0.05 considered statistically significant. A total of 51 cases were enrolled (behavior B1–B2–B3: 3–31–17; location: L1–L2–L3–L4: 14–1–36–0; prior surgery: 25 cases). All patients underwent bowel resection. Stricturoplasty was performed in 4 cases, and a temporary stoma was required in 4. For the detection of strictures, IUS demonstrated a sensitivity of 78%, specificity of 100%, positive predictive value (PPV) of 100%, negative predictive value (NPV) of 55%, with a diagnostic accuracy of 82%. CTE had a sensitivity of 100%, specificity of 90%, PPV of 97%, NPV of 100%, and an accuracy of 98%. About abscess detection, IUS achieved 100% sensitivity and specificity; CTE demonstrated 100% sensitivity, 95% specificity, 67% PPV, 100% NPV, and an accuracy of 96%. For the detection of fistulas, IUS had a sensitivity of 78%, specificity of 100%, PPV of 100%, and NPV of 92%. CTE showed a sensitivity of 72%, specificity of 96%, PPV of 92%, NPV of 86%, and a diagnostic accuracy of 88%. In terms of surgical planning, IUS influenced the strategy in 64% of cases, compared with 76% for CTE (NND ratio: 19%), with agreement between the two modalities (κ = 0.72; p < 0.01). The discrepancies were observed in defining the extent of resection, particularly among patients with extensive-multifocal involvement. Surgeons considered the 19% NND ratio and 28% disagreement rate between IUS- and CTE-guided surgical strategies as clinically significant for operative decision-making. IUS-CTE are accurate imaging modalities for detecting complications in CD.CTE provides a significant advantage over IUS in guiding surgical planning during the preoperative diagnostic work-up of cases urgently admitted with complicated CD. Background/Objectives: Intestinal ultrasound (IUS) is a non-invasive and reliable technique for the assessment and monitoring of ulcerative colitis (UC) in the era of tight disease control, although its accuracy is reduced for rectal evaluation. Its utility is further enhanced by transperineal ultrasonography (TPUS) and has also been demonstrated in patients with acute severe ulcerative colitis (ASUC) and in the postoperative assessment of ileal pouch function. Methods: We performed a narrative review on the emerging applications of IUS in UC with the findings obtained from research on the abovementioned topic on the PubMed database. Our search terms were “inflammatory bowel disease”, “IBD”, “ulcerative colitis”, “intestinal ultrasound”, “TPUS”, “HH”, “point of care ultrasound”, and “bowel ultrasound”. Results: IUS can assess UC disease activity and could be used in monitoring treatment response. Rectal assessment may represent a limitation of standard IUS, but the use of TPUS can overcome this issue, thus also allowing pouch evaluation after surgery. Another emerging application of IUS is in ASUC, a potential life-threatening condition where complete endoscopic assessment may not be feasible, so IUS could be a valid technique to assess disease extension and, in the first days, response to rescue therapy. Moreover, the use of hand-held sonography (HH), with portable ultrasonographic devices allowing point-of-care, bedside examination in various settings, is rising, showing accuracy comparable to standard techniques. Conclusions: IUS is emerging as a valuable tool in the management of patients with UC and could be an attractive option for point-of-care evaluation in the diagnosis, monitoring and prediction of long-term disease course, even after surgery or in the setting of ASUC. Complementary tools, such as TPUS and hand-held ultrasound, represent promising technologies, requiring prospective multicenter validation before routine clinical implementation.
BACKGROUND:Intestinal ultrasound (IUS) is increasingly valuable in inflammatory bowel disease (IBD) management. OBJECTIVE:This study aimed to determine the learning curve for basic and advanced IUS parameters and establish the minimum number of examinations required for diagnostic proficiency. DESIGN:We conducted a prospective, multicenter study across eight Italian tertiary IBD centers. Eight gastroenterology trainees with extensive abdominal ultrasound experience but limited IUS exposure completed standardized training comprising theoretical education, 30 supervised examinations, and 99 independent assessments. Expert sonographers independently and blindly reassessed all independent examinations using identical protocols. Interobserver agreement was quantified using Cohen's kappa coefficients across 12 predefined categories, stratified into basic (bowel wall thickness, vascularity, stratification) and advanced (fistulas, collections, strictures) findings. RESULTS:Following initial training, trainees demonstrated substantial baseline competency. Basic parameters achieved consistently high performance throughout the study period (from κ = 0.792 to κ = 0.842), while advanced findings showed more pronounced learning curves, improving from κ = 0.728 to κ = 0.854. Small bowel dilation exhibited the steepest learning trajectory (κ = 0.674 to κ = 0.921, 36.6% improvement, P = .204). Sustained primary competence (κ ≥ 0.8) was achieved by 37.5-62.5% of trainees for basic parameters within 99 examinations, with bowel wall stratification proving most challenging (37.5% success rate). CONCLUSION:This study establishes the first comprehensive, parameter-specific learning thresholds for IUS competency in IBD. Our findings demonstrate that structured training enables basic IUS proficiency within 69-112 examinations for experienced ultrasonographers, while advanced skills require extended practice. These data represent an important step toward defining evidence-based benchmarks for IUS training, supporting the development of standardized international curricula and safe clinical implementation.
Disability is increasingly recognised as a relevant long-term endpoint in inflammatory bowel disease (IBD), yet its prognostic value in clinical practice remains underexplored. Accordingly, we aimed to characterize the longitudinal trajectories of disability over time in patients with IBD. This prospective multicenter study included IBD patients previously enrolled in the IBD-Disk validation cohort and followed for 24 months. Disability was assessed using the IBD-Disk. Moderate-to-severe disability was defined as a global score >40 (1,2). Demographic and clinical characteristics, including therapy, were collected at baseline. Patients’ disability was reassessed at 24 months. Clinical relapse, IBD-related hospitalisations, and therapeutic sequencing were also recorded Of the 402 patients initially enrolled, 304 (75.6%) completed the 24-month follow-up. Of these, 170 (55.9%) had ulcerative colitis (UC) and 134 (44.1%) Crohn’s disease (CD). At baseline, 131 patients (43.1%) with moderate-to-severe disability showed higher rates of clinically active disease compared with those with mild disability (60.3% vs 39.9%; p = 0.001). After 24 months, disability trajectories varied across patients. Among those with mild disability at baseline, 40 of 173 (23.1%) progressed to moderate-to-severe disability, while 59 of 131 (45.0%) with moderate-to-severe disability improved to mild disability [Fig. 1]. Nevertheless, the overall pattern of trajectories did not show significant directional asymmetry (McNemar test χ²=3.27, p = 0.070). Baseline moderate-to-severe disability was strongly associated with clinical relapse at 24 months (HR 2.37; 95% CI 1.39–4.06; p = 0.002), and this association remained significant after adjusting for sex, type of IBD, age, biological therapy, active disease, and extraintestinal manifestations. Moderate-to-severe disability also predicted IBD-related hospitalisations (HR 3.10; 95% CI 1.15–8.39; p = 0.026). In contrast, no independent association was observed between moderate-to-severe disability and treatment sequencing (HR 1.31; 95% CI 0.84–2.03; p = 0.23), although a trend toward significance was observed [Fig. 2]. Notably, treatment sequencing was strongly associated with active disease (HR 0.53; 95% CI 0.34–0.82; p = 0.004). Overall, 14 patients (4.6%) underwent surgery at 24 months, with no significant difference between patients with moderate-to-severe and mild disability (7.6% vs 2.3%; p = 0.055). Moderate-to-severe disability was independently associated with a higher risk of clinical relapse and IBD-related hospitalisation over 24 months, supporting its role as a measure of comprehensive and sustained disease control. Background/Objectives: Data on the real-world effectiveness and safety of selective JAK inhibitors (JAKis) in ulcerative colitis (UC) and Crohn’s disease (CD) are limited. Methods: We conducted a multicentre, retrospective study to assess clinical, biochemical, and endoscopic outcomes of selective JAKis in bio-experienced UC and CD. Results: A total of 246 patients (mean age: 40.5 ± 14.5 years; 131 UC and 115 CD) were included with a median follow-up of 7.5 months. Among the CD patients receiving upadacitinib (n = 115), 76.2% achieved clinical remission (CR) at week 12. Furthermore, 59.5% of the upadacitinib-treated UC patients (n = 100) experienced CR at week 8. Corticosteroid-free CR (CSFCR) was achieved by 76.9% of the CD patients and 80.6% of the UC patients at week 24, while 50.0% and 36.1% experienced endoscopic remission. At week 52, 66.7% of the CD and 86.2% of the UC patients achieved CSFCR, whereas 54.5% and 52.9% had endoscopic remission. In UC, the effectiveness of upadacitinib was not compromised by prior tofacitinib failure, while the upadacitinib-treated CD patients with stricturing and penetrating disease were less likely to achieve CR by the end of the induction phase (p = 0.04). C-reactive protein (p[CD] < 0.0001; p[UC] < 0.0001) and faecal calprotectin (p[CD] < 0.0001; p[UC] = 0.02) decreased significantly in both patient groups as early as week 2. Among the filgotinib-treated UC patients (n = 31), 28.6% were in CR at week 12. At week 24 and 52, 59.1% and 60% achieved CSFCR, while 0.0% and 20.0% had endoscopic remission. Both C-reactive protein (p = 0.04) and faecal calprotectin (p = 0.04) decreased significantly by week 12. Hyperlipidaemia (9.7–9.8%) was the most common adverse event. Conclusions: Selective JAKis are rapidly effective and safe for treating refractory, moderate-to-severe CD and UC.
Background Postoperative recurrence (POR) occurs in up to 70% of patients with Crohn's disease (CD). The Rutgeerts score (RS) system may overestimate the prevalence of “real” anastomotic recurrence. Hence, we aimed to compare the prevalence of anastomotic POR in CD and the presence of ulcers at anastomotic sites in patients with right-side resection for colonic cancer (CC). Methods We retrospectively selected CD and CC patients with right-side resection and anti-peristaltic stapled L-L anastomosis from 5 tertiary referral centers. All patients underwent endoscopy within 8 months of surgery. POR was scored according to the modified RS. We directly compared the prevalence of isolated anastomotic ulcers in CD (Rutgeerts i2A) and CC patients. Results We enrolled 221 CD patients and 72 CC subjects. POR was recorded in 127 CD patients (57%). Endoscopy detected anastomotic ulcers in two of the 72 CC patients (3%), one (1.4%) being early local recurrence. The presence of isolated ulcerations was significantly higher in CD patients compared to CC (19% vs 3%; p < 0.01;OR 6.3). Conclusions The prevalence of anastomotic (presumed ischemic) ulcers in CC patients is very low, but if shifted into the POR of CD, this is not representative of a real diagnostic matter. Prospective, multicenter, and direct comparative studies are needed to confirm our results.
INTRODUCTION:Inflammatory bowel disease (IBD) poses significant clinical challenges due to its chronic, disabling nature. Despite established guidelines, care standards remain inconsistent globally. In 2020, the European Crohn's Colitis Organisation (ECCO) developed quality-of-care standards. The Italian Group for the Study of IBD (IG-IBD) aimed to adapt those recommendations to Italy. METHODS:A 42-member interdisciplinary panel used a Delphi consensus to evaluate and modify ECCO statements and levels of importance, incorporating patient representatives and regional experts. Those statements were revised, some missing statements were added, and a two-round voting session was held among participants. Agreement ≥80 % was needed to approve a statement. RESULTS:From 101 ECCO statements, 112 tailored criteria were developed. In comparison to the ECCO statements, 80 were confirmed with the same level of importance, 9 were confirmed with different levels of importance, 9 points were merged in a broader statement, 3 points were dropped out during the two voting rounds, and 12 were added as new points. CONCLUSION:The adapted standards provide a framework for standardizing IBD care in Italy. This model might help other countries in aligning with ECCO standards.
Managing extraintestinal manifestations (EIMs) in inflammatory bowel disease (IBD) patients remains challenging due to considerable heterogeneity in diagnostic criteria and the lack of a standardised definition and validated diagnostic pathways. Delays in recognising and treating EIMs can lead to significant disease progression. Therefore, early detection and treatment are crucial. We aimed to assess the effectiveness of a dedicated immune-mediated inflammatory diseases (IMIDs) clinic in reducing EIM diagnostic delays and improving patients' outcomes. A single-centre observational study was conducted, including IBD patients presenting with EIMs red flags. We compared the EIMs diagnostic delay between patients who attended a multidisciplinary IMID outpatient clinic (IMID-G) and those who attended individual referral specialists representing the standard outpatient clinic group (SOC-G). We further evaluated the impact of diagnostic timing on 18-month clinical outcomes, including therapeutic changes, steroid and immunosuppressant use and biological therapy switch/swap. We enrolled 238 IBD patients, 127 in the IMID-G and 111 in the SOC-G. The average time to EIM diagnosis was 2.48 ± 1.8 and 5.36 ± 2.3 months for the IMID and SOC-Gs (Δ = 2.88 months, p = 0.005). The majority of patients received a diagnosis of peripheral arthritis (IMID-G = 37.5%; SOC-G = 33.7%) and spondyloarthropathy (IMID-G = 32.1%; SOC-G = 33.7%). No significant difference was observed in the rates of EIMs between the two groups (88.2% in IMID-G vs 92.8% in SOC-G, p = 0.27). Regarding therapeutic changes, the IMID-G reported a mean time to the first therapeutic change driven by the specialist referral of 2.96 ± 1.8 months, compared to 6.09 ± 2.5 months in the SOC-G, showing a significant difference (p = 0.007). The IMID-G had a higher frequency of biological therapy switching/swapping and adding immunosuppressive treatment than the SOC-G (p = 0.008 and p = 0.04, respectively). Survival curves revealed a significant reduction in diagnostic delay and time to treatment in the IMID-G compared to the SOC-G (log-rank test, p < 0.001). Attending a dedicated IMID clinic can enhance the diagnostic process for EIMs in IBD patients, thereby reducing diagnostic delays and allowing early interventions to avoid disease progression.
Abstract Background The prevalence of obesity in inflammatory bowel disease (IBD) has risen, with 15–40% of adults classified as obese and an additional 20–40% as overweight1. Poor dietary habits and sedentary lifestyles contribute to overweight and sarcopenia, potentially worsening IBD-related disability. This study aimed to evaluate the relationships between nutritional status, adherence to the Mediterranean diet, sarcopenia and disability in IBD patients. Methods This cross-sectional study included consecutive IBD patients attending an outpatient clinic or infusion unit between 2023-2024. Bioelectrical impedance analysis (BIA) was used to estimate the fat-free mass index (FFMI), a recognized measure of skeletal muscle mass. Physical function was assessed via gait speed (time to walk 6 meters), and handgrip strength (HGS) measured using a Jamar dynamometer. Sarcopenia was diagnosed based on FFMI, HGS, and walking speed. Disability was evaluated using the IBD-Disk questionnaire, with scores ≥40 indicating moderate-to-severe disability. Adherence to the Mediterranean diet was assessed using the Medi-Lite score, with scores <9 reflecting low adherence. Demographic, clinical, and disease-related data were collected Results A total of 95 IBD patients (58% with Crohn’s disease, CD), 57.8% female, with a median age of 42 years (IQR 26-58) were included. Clinical activity ,measured with the Harvey-Bradshaw index (HBI) had a median score of 6 (IQR 4–7) for CD, while the median pMayo score for ulcerative colitis (UC) was 4 (IQR 2–6). The median BMI was 23.60 (IQR 21-27). Overweight prevalence was 43.2% (41/95). Low adherence to the Mediterranean diet was significantly more frequent in overweight patients compared to non-overweight patients (p<0.001). Overweight was also associated with increased age (p < 0.001). Sarcopenia prevalence was 7% (7/95) and was more common in non-overweight patients than in overweight patients (p = 0.002). The median BMI among sarcopenic patients was 20.6 (18.5–25.3). The mean IBD-Disk score was 41 ± 23.2, with 46.3% of patients reporting moderate-to-severe disability. Overweight patients were more likely to experience moderate-to-severe disability compared to non-overweight patients [27 (65.9%) vs. 23 (42.6%), p = 0.02]. No significant association was found between sarcopenia and moderate-to-severe disability (p = 0.44). Conclusion Overweight is associated with low adherence to the Mediterranean diet and increased disability in IBD patients. Targeted interventions to improve adherence to the Mediterranean diet and manage overweight could potentially reduce disability in IBD patients.
